Myke predko, programming and customizing the pic microcontroller, 1998, mcgrawhill, isbn 0079646x. The book has no reference to the picel 111 and that board cant even be used for any of the stuff in the book since the pic type used in the book cannot be programmed and tested in the picel. Pic microcontrollers this is a repository of documents prepared by entc community targeting a nonspecialized audience. A folder with the name source group is created in the target folder click on the file menu on the menu bar. As for pic microcontrollers the programming words of which are comprised of 14 bits, the instruction set has 35 different instructions in total. Give a name to the project and click on next button to save the project. When the pcikit2 powers your target chip it will provide the power cycle. The effort is in writing the code on the master pic that implements the programming algorithm, according to the specs in the programming specification document for the slaved chip. Basic vs assembly code, 10 quirks of the 508a, 10 tricks for 508a, programming pic chips, pic12c508a, 508a hex addresses. I want to program pic 16f18345 microcontroller using c language on mplabx ide, xc8 compiler. The no assembly required pic microcontroller project book, by popular tab author john iovine, shows you how to program the pic using microchips free mplab compiler and the basic programming language.
Microchip provides quick, secure and inexpensive programming solutions to our clients. An easytoread introductory text with many handson examples. Jun 15, 2017 the free amqrp pic elmer tutorial has a very detailed clickhere, type this tutorial on the microchip pic. Popular pic microcontroller books for training and embedded design for students, hobbyists and engineers. This guide will show you how to program a pic for the dmx to grinch converter that rj has created. Programming a pic with a pic electrical engineering. A guide to pic microcontroller documentation goes into more detail massmind. I made a big stop watch for my school using pic microcontroller. Which books are recommended for learning c programming with. Originally these pic were developed to be a part of pdp programmed data processor computers and each peripheral devices of the computer were interfaced using this pic microcontroller. These bits must be set correctly in order to run the code otherwise we have nonrunning device. Installing xc8, creating a project in mplab x, compiling c code, and reliably toggling pic output pins.
Oct 03, 2016 of course, you could use a pickit3 or presto programmer but these require laptops and some skill to use the programming software. The free amqrp pic elmer tutorial has a very detailed clickhere, type this tutorial on the microchip pic. Programming microcontrollers in c by ted van sickle teach yourself c in 21 days by peter g. Everyday low prices and free delivery on eligible orders. First steps building a simple programmer, programming test code into your first pic. The following books are suggested for specific pic programming tasks. Programming one pic by another pic is perfectly possible, and when you use lvp the circuit is trivial. Introductory to advanced projects will teach you about the architecture of 32bit processors and the hardware details of the chipkit development boards, with a focus on the chipkit mx3 microcontroller development board. Flash pic microcontrollers allow erasing and reprogramming of the program memory in the microcontroller.
I would like to know which is the best book for learning pic microcontrollers. Beginners guide to the popular pic microcontroller. The project suggestion book was confirmed and the item was formally created. Ever imagined what goes on in the computer when you edit your images. Get all the advantages of the basic stamp, at one quarterthe cost and one hundred times the speed with microchips companys 8bit pic computeronachip. Programming and customizing the pic micro second edition by myke predko for pros and advanced hobbyists. Please substitute this in hardware implementations based on the designs in these books. Jul 10, 2014 what language do you want to use, i started on assembly language as it was the first to come out, now there are others, start by looking at each language, see which suits you, then get the books for that course on amazon or other sites. The book walks you through fully tried and tested handson projects, including many new, advanced topics such as ethernet programming, digital signal processing, and rfid. Ppm is the simplest image format and is great to get started with image processing. The pic16 family is the most common used family from the pic families. Baseline pic c programming lesson 1 flash an led youtube. This section contains free ebooks and guides on pic, some of the resources in this section can be viewed online and some of them can be downloaded. The ccs and hi tech c compilers are covered in the examples section and reference is made to both compilers in.
Matrix flowcode 8 flowchart programming for pic and. The programming and interfacing books focus on the pic 16f877a chip, which has now been superseded by the 16f887. The ccs and hi tech c compilers are covered in the examples section and reference is made to both compilers in the text. Telecommunication related programming code on coloured background programming with coffee. Despite claiming that it is a beginners guide, in my opinion it is no more than a glorified book covering the programming and subsequent construction of. An introduction to programming the microchip pic in c this book is intended to introduce engineers to the c language for designs operating on the microchip pic family.
Get the datasheets and software hints for the pics your working with frommicrochip. This is pic microcontroller programing lesson series published on vidusara newspaper. Vidusara articles of pic programming to download a file right click on the link, copy the link location, paste it on a new browser window. If you need fast programming, then this is the best choice. After giving an introduction to programming in c using the popular mikroc pro for pic and mplab xc8 languages, this book describes the project development cycle in full. I as well as any member or admin of doityourselfchristmas take no liability in this at all. Configuring step by step guide to configuring your pc. Nov 28, 2016 the pic microcontroller was introduced by microchip technologies in the year 1993. After reading and doing these pic microcontroller tutorials, you will be able to write your own code for your pic microcontroller based project. Forte pic programmer high speed usb incircuit serial programmer from asix that supports all pic microcontrollers, including dspic. These bits specify fundamental device operation, such as the oscillator mode, watchdog timer, programming mode and code protection. Then, place the pic into the test circuit, and see if it works. This book is ideal for the engineer, technician, hobbyist and student who have knowledge of the basic principles of pic microcontrollers and want to develop more advanced applications using the 18f series. Pic microcontrollers the basics of c programming language.
Programming with coffee, editor, programmer, coder, office two professional programmers cooperating at developing programming and website working in a software develop company office, writ. This book is by most accounts the best book around on the subject. Download 48,212 programming stock photos for free or amazingly low rates. Add code to your devices that were purchased on microchipdirect. Asm file and make some more modifications to the source code. The remainder of the book examines several real world. I tried to compile all into a book before i leave for higher studies, but couldnt. Using these principles as a starting point, we can also define. Starting with simple projects and experiments, this book leads you gradually into sophisticated programming techniques.
Compared to pic 1718 families, the pic16 family are easy to study and can be used to create smart applications. Which books are recommended for learning c programming. Your personal introductory course 3 by morton, john isbn. Once the basics are covered, the book then moves on to describe the mplab and. This cycle repeats until the pic does what you require. Learn about the two most popular pic chips, exploring architecture, registers, cpu, risc, ram, and rom. The no assembly required pic microcontroller project book, by popular tab author john iovine, shows you how to program the pic using microchips free mplab compiler. Once the basics are covered, the book then moves on to describe the mplab and mpide packages using the c. Online shopping for pic microcontroller from a great selection at books store. The manual should contain how to write programs for pic micros e. Easy microcontroln, a beginners guide to using the pic microcontroller by david benson top rated with 5 stars at amazon. Please let me know good online tutorial where i can learn to program above said microcontrller in c language.
Programming stock photos download 48,212 royalty free photos. Hence the pic gets its name as for peripheral interface controller. Free pic books download ebooks online textbooks tutorials. Coverage begins with a stepbystep exploration of the c language showing readers how to create c language programs to solve problems. The author then discusses programming the most common version of the pic microcontroller, the 15f84. Step by step procedure for pic microcontroller programming. I wrote the vidusara pic series when i was working at uom. Optimizing math in c on microcontrollers large projects. Together with kolitha, i wrote the vidusara pic series when i was working at. By programmers guide i mean a manual for us, the programmers. Flowcode is a graphical programming language and ide for devices such as arduino or pic microcontrollers as well as raspberry pi. Programming a pic with a pic electrical engineering stack. A better solution is a pic programmer designed specifically for field updates and kanda handheld pic programmers fit the bill. To organize the establishment of the development programming of.
Novice to advanced, learn pic programming with these books. Writing your first program with pic microcontroller and. What is the best book for pic microcontroller xc8 c. A possible problem is that some pics need a powercycle to get into programming mode. If you following these instructions you do so at your own risk. Flowcode allows users to program using visual programming techniques such as a flowchart, pseudocode and blocks, as well as scripted c code. They are loaded from the pc but are then completely standalone. Vidusara vidusara lessons micro controller micro pic programing sinhala sri. Our pcb manufacturing service produces high quality pcbs for single pcb prototypes or large scale production volumes to your custom printed circuit board design. Newer pic16f1xxx and some pic18fxxx require only 9v vpp so would need. Pic microcontrollers, for beginners too online, author. The main difference is that it has an internal clock default frequency 4mhz, so the external clock components can be omitted. This book is ideal for engineers, technicians, hobbyists and students who have knowledge of the basic principles of pic microcontrollers and want to develop more advanced applications using the pic18f series.
The ability to communicate is of great importance in any field. What are best books to learn pic programing with c. Embedded systemspic programming wikibooks, open books for. Self programming enables remote upgrades to the flash program memory and the end equipment through a variety of medium ranging from internet and modem to rf and infrared. Focuses on the old pic16f84a, however, the commands are the same for most pic models.
Pic programmingwhat will you need before we begin with the learning, i will make you a list for the things that you need to have, in order to follow succesivelly the next pages. This is a complete list of pic microcontroller tutorials for beginners and also for those who know the basics of pic microcontroller and want to improve their knowledge. These articles the main path to me for learning pic programming. The best book to learn pic microcontroller is pic microcontroller and embedded system using asm and c by muhammad ali mazidi if you are a beginner to picthe book was written for mplab ide c8 compiler however the codes work perfectly fine for mp.
What is the best book for pic microcontroller xc8 c programming. Predko, programming and customizing the pic microcontroller. Find the top 100 most popular items in amazon books best sellers. The first thing that you will need is a pic programmer. This is somewhat more advanced than bensons books and i am uncertain this is the right book if you are new to microcontrollers, but it certainly should be the second book you buy. Programming pic microcontroller in c hi members, i am new to microcontroller programming. Pic microcontroller project book 2nd edition part code.
The pic microcontroller was introduced by microchip technologies in the year 1993. Hex file with your programming software and program the pic. Pic microcontroller kids summer academy by argoprep grades 67. The pic devices have several locations which contain the configuration bits or fuses. The 12f675 in particular needs this when the configuration word in your application configures the mclr pin as gpio. However, it is only possible if both communication partners know the same language, i.
Micro pic programing sinhala lesson series visusara news paper. With interactive hardware simulation by bates, martin p. Electronics built into one single chip capable of controlling a small submarine, a crane, an elevator. As the use of any language is not limited to books and magazines only, this programming language is not. One of the main requirements concerns the prior informedconsent pic. It is important to have the same things that i use for the tutorials, as it will make your life much easier. The architecture of the pic 18fxxx series as well as typical oscillator, reset, memory, and inputoutput circuits is completely detailed. Pic microcontroller project book pic microcontroller project book gives you handson directions for putting these chips to work. Microchips pic16f87x family features self programming capability. A popular student science newspaper vidusara carried the advertisement.
Lessons 1 through 9 discuss setting up setting up mplab, assembly language programming, and running the simulatoryou dont need any hardware for these lessons. Your personal introductory course and over 8 million other books are available for amazon kindle. Projects include voice synthesizer, robots, lcds and heaps more. Embedded systemspic programming wikibooks, open books. What language do you want to use, i started on assembly language as it was the first to come out, now there are others, start by looking at each language, see which suits you, then get the books for that course on amazon or other sites. The low cost presto pic programmer programmer is slower than the more expensive forte version and can only supply 12.
967 1295 1567 1426 467 904 1449 1326 1324 204 474 177 1093 321 1397 1499 1390 1283 1543 1424 1000 220 554 1066 1412 1314 1251 1399 1064 1129 579 1199 918 440